Design and Build Quality

SUSTEAS features a food-grade stainless steel body that is both durable and visually appealing. It is designed with a thickened body that increases its weight and overall quality. The kettle is ergonomically designed, featuring a cool-touch handle and a push-button mechanism for easy pouring. On the other hand, WALDWERK also utilizes high-quality stainless steel, promising long-lasting use. Its integrated lever in the handle enhances safety by ensuring easy spout operation. While both kettles are made of stainless steel, SUSTEAS emphasizes its thicker build, which may provide a more robust feel.

Capacity and Performance

The SUSTEAS kettle boasts a maximum boiling capacity of 2.64 quarts, making it suitable for larger families or gatherings. It features a five-layer encapsulated bottom, which is designed to improve heating performance and reduce heat loss, ultimately shortening boiling time. Meanwhile, the WALDWERK kettle has a slightly smaller capacity of 2.4 quarts, but it is also compatible with all types of stovetops, including induction. Both kettles offer a loud whistle, alerting you when the water is ready, but the SUSTEAS kettle's larger capacity may be more advantageous for those who need to prepare more tea at once.

Safety Features

Safety is a critical aspect in kettle design, and both the SUSTEAS and WALDWERK kettles incorporate features to minimize the risk of burns. The SUSTEAS kettle has an ergonomically designed handle that effectively insulates against heat, allowing for a comfortable grip. It also comes with a silicone pinch mitt for added safety. In contrast, WALDWERK includes an integrated lever in the handle for easy opening and closing of the spout, reducing the chances of steam burns. Both kettles prioritize user safety, but their approaches differ, with SUSTEAS focusing on insulation and WALDWERK on spout operation.
